ETHYL 5,7-DIHYDROXYPYRAZOLO[1,5-A]PYRIMIDINE-3-CARBOXYLATE

Product Code: 1331748
Molecular Formula: C9H9N3O4
Molecular Weight: 223.18
90349-67-0